# fr30 testcase for call @$Ri # mach(): fr30 .include "testutils.inc" START .text .global call ; Test call $Ri mvi_h_gr #func1,r0 set_cc 0x0f ; condition codes shouldn't change call1: call @r0 fail func1: test_cc 1 1 1 1 mvi_h_gr #call1,r7 inci_h_gr 2,r7 testr_h_dr r7,rp mvi_h_gr #func2,r0 set_cc 0x0f ; condition codes shouldn't change call2: call:d @r0 ldi:8 1,r0 ; Must assume this works fail func2: test_cc 1 1 1 1 mvi_h_gr #call2,r7 inci_h_gr 4,r7 testr_h_dr r7,rp testr_h_gr 1,r0 pass